A Charming 2-Bedroom Townhouse in the Highly Sought-After Holkham, Vicars Cross, Chester

Positioned in a popular development in Vicars Cross, this intriguing 2-bedroom townhouse offers a delightful blend of privacy, style, and functionality. Nestled in one of the area’s most sought-after addresses, the home enjoys a pleasant aspect that must be seen to be fully appreciated.

Approached via a generous driveway, the property is complemented by a front garden laid partly to lawn and partly to low-maintenance artificial turf, benefiting from a sunny southerly aspect. A handy shed provides additional storage, and a storm porch leads to the entrance hallway. Inside, a spindled staircase ascends to the upper-floor accommodation, while a useful understairs storage cupboard adds practicality.

The principal bedroom is located on the ground floor and features attractive wooden panelled walls and a private en-suite shower room. Upstairs, the property exudes an apartment-like feel, with stairs leading into a light and spacious open-plan living and dining area. This through-room is naturally bright, with windows to both the front and rear, and the front aspect offers charming views towards Boughton Hall Cricket Club.

Off the living area, the kitchen is fitted with a range of units and provides space for appliances, while an inner hallway with a built-in airing cupboard housing the gas central heating boiler leads to the second double bedroom which features loft access point to a converted loft area, and a well-appointed bathroom, fitted with a three-piece suite and a shower over the bath.
